Zinc Pyrithione

Also known as: ZPT, ZPTO, Pyrithione Zinc

INCI name: Zinc Pyrithione

What it does

The classic anti-dandruff active — both antifungal and antibacterial, and the ingredient most medicated shampoos were built on.

Benefits

Long clinical track record for reducing flaking, itching and scalp redness. Cheap, stable and well studied.

Concerns & Risks

Banned as a cosmetic ingredient in the EU since March 2022 after a reprotoxicity reclassification, though it remains permitted and widely used in India and the United States. Can leave a dulling film on colour-treated hair with repeated use.

Typical concentration

0.5–2% in rinse-off shampoo
